This release (SVN 2155)
This release features a revised l3seq module using a new internal structure for sequences. The functionality should remain the same in this module, with the exception of the functions seq_top:NN and seq_display:N, which are depreciated. The new implementation handles braces more consistently, and performance is enhanced.
A number of bug fixes and performance enhancements have also been added to basic functions such as prg_return(true|false):. Again, there should be no change in functionality but performance and reliability should be improved.
